Transaction 580c3222e0fe7433487d566136caa3b0e3da8f7fb2c31b706350a7a91c0474e9
1 Input
1 Output
-
580c3222e0fe7433487d566136caa3b0e3da8f7fb2c31b706350a7a91c0474e9:0
- value
- 19437144
- script pubkey
- OP_0 OP_PUSHBYTES_20 9c95bf36d325d9ed91cb392252b23155d3d06ba5
- address
- bc1qnj2m7dknyhv7mywt8y399v332hfaq6a9uzlqjf